FDA launches onsite inspections at Taylor Farms de Mexico over cyclospora-linked lettuce
ABC News reported that the FDA is now conducting inspections and sampling at Taylor Farms de Mexico in coordination with Mexican officials, more than a month after the cyclospora outbreak linked to iceberg lettuce began. The segment noted over 9,000 illnesses across 17 states, with most cases reported before the July 17 recall. The report draws from FDA statements on the ongoing multistate investigation.
